
Former players of the Danish team North Niklas "gade" Gade, Philip "aizy" Eistrup and Markus "Kjaerbye" Kjerbier decided to unite again and have already started looking for a company that could support their project. The new team will also include Johannes "b0RUP" Borap and Frederick “Fessor” Sørensen.
Team North ceased operations last month due to financial problems caused by the coronavirus pandemic. Aizy and gade continued to be under contract, but were eventually allowed to freely leave the esports organization. Kjaerbye played for Faze in recent months, but was dropped from the active roster in January, making way for Russell "Twistzz" Van Dalken.
The three North players have had to overcome a number of difficulties in recent years. They played with the same lineup from September 2018 to May 2020. The most notable achievement during this period was the team's victory at DreamHack Open Sevilla in 2020. In mid-2020, Kjaerbye was forced to take a break for medical reasons and then left the North lineup. Soon aizy also dropped out of the active roster, and gade formally remained the leader of the team until its dissolution.
Niklas Gade said that after North ceased its activities, he began to discuss with other players the possibility of getting together again. He expects that they will be helped by similar views on the game and already accumulated experience of interaction. Now players are waiting for proposals from e-sports organizations that would like to invest in their project.
